Chimney Painting in Waco, TX
Chimney painting services involve applying protective and decorative coatings to the exterior of a chimney structure. This process helps improve the appearance of the chimney, shields it from weather-related damage, and can extend its lifespan. Projects typically include repainting brick or masonry chimneys, sealing surfaces to prevent moisture intrusion, and refreshing aged or faded finishes. Homeowners often request chimney painting when preparing for seasonal changes, addressing visible wear, or enhancing curb appeal to match their home's overall aesthetic.
Before requesting chimney painting services, property owners should consider the current condition of the chimney’s surface, including any signs of cracking, peeling, or deterioration. It’s also helpful to understand the type of material the chimney is made of, as different surfaces may require specific primers or paints. Clarifying whether the project involves only cosmetic updates or additional repairs can ensure the right approach is taken. Proper surface preparation and choosing suitable coatings are essential for achieving a durable, long-lasting result.

Common Chimney Painting Jobs
Chimney Exterior Painting - Enhances curb appeal and protects the chimney surface from weather damage.
Brick and Masonry Painting - Restores the appearance of brick chimneys and prevents deterioration.
Flue and Cap Painting - Adds a protective layer to chimney components exposed to the elements.
Chimney Crown Painting - Seals the top surface to prevent water infiltration and damage.
Smoke Chamber and Interior Painting - Improves the interior aesthetic and protects against soot buildup.
Weatherproofing Coatings - Provides an extra layer of protection against moisture and temperature changes.
Chimney Painting Questions
What is chimney painting? Chimney painting involves applying a protective and decorative coating to the exterior of a chimney to enhance its appearance and durability.
When should chimney painting be considered? Painting is typically done when the chimney’s surface shows signs of peeling, fading, or weather-related wear.
What types of paint are suitable for chimney surfaces? High-temperature, weather-resistant paints are recommended to withstand outdoor conditions and chimney heat exposure.
Will chimney painting improve the chimney’s lifespan? Yes, proper painting can help protect the chimney from moisture and weather damage, extending its service life.
